Step-by-Step
- Drain the mandarin oranges and crushed pineapple very well. If the orange segments are especially juicy, briefly pat them dry with paper towels.
- Place the dry instant vanilla pudding mix in a large bowl. Add the drained crushed pineapple, but do not add extra pineapple juice in this standard pudding-based version.
- Fold the thawed whipped topping into the pudding and pineapple mixture until smooth and evenly blended. Use a gentle motion so the mixture stays light.
- Gently fold in the mandarin oranges last, taking care not to break the segments apart. Fold in the shredded coconut if using.
- Cover the bowl and refrigerate for at least 1 hour. Stir gently once before serving, then add extra mandarin segments, toasted coconut, or maraschino cherries.
Notes
Thoroughly draining both fruits is essential because excess liquid can make the dessert thin. For the best texture, chill it for several hours or overnight, but add delicate garnishes immediately before serving.
